Come faccio a far funzionare una scheda wireless Atheros AR9485?


10

Recentemente ho aggiornato il mio Ubuntu 12.10, da quando ho avuto questo strano problema di internet wifi. Net funziona benissimo all'avvio iniziale, dopo un paio di richieste Web da un browser, da una riga di comando o da qualsiasi strumento, Internet ha smesso di funzionare. Devo disconnettermi e connettere il wifi per farlo funzionare di nuovo.

Succede ogni pochi minuti. È frustrante. Stava funzionando bene prima dell'aggiornamento. Sono sicuro che questo non è il problema della macchina, perché il mio dual boot win 8 funziona bene.

Ho provato iwconfig, questo è l'output

lo        no wireless extensions.

wlan0     IEEE 802.11bgn  ESSID:"jumbotron"  
       Mode:Managed  Frequency:2.437 GHz  Access Point: 08:86:3B:8C:C0:74   
       Bit Rate=150 Mb/s   Tx-Power=16 dBm   
       Retry  long limit:7   RTS thr:off   Fragment thr:off
       Encryption key:off
       Power Management:off
       Link Quality=50/70  Signal level=-60 dBm  
       Rx invalid nwid:0  Rx invalid crypt:0  Rx invalid frag:0
       Tx excessive retries:1  Invalid misc:2   Missed beacon:0

qualcuno sa cosa sta succedendo?

Aggiornare:

Ho collegato il mio telefono Android in wlan e abilitato il tethering USB con la macchina Ubuntu. Funziona benissimo.

Quindi il problema è sicuramente con la configurazione wireless o driver

Questi sono alcuni config che ho ricevuto

lshw -C network

  *-network               
       description: Wireless interface
       product: AR9485 Wireless Network Adapter
       vendor: Atheros Communications Inc.
       physical id: 0
       bus info: pci@0000:02:00.0
       logical name: wlan0
       version: 01
       serial: 00:08:ca:e6:6b:59
       width: 64 bits
       clock: 33MHz
       capabilities: bus_master cap_list rom ethernet physical wireless
       configuration: broadcast=yes driver=ath9k driverversion=3.2.0-23-generic-pae firmware=N/A ip=192.168.2.11 latency=0 multicast=yes wireless=IEEE 802.11bgn
       resources: irq:17 memory:dea00000-dea7ffff memory:dea80000-dea8ffff

ifconfig

lo        Link encap:Local Loopback  
          inet addr:127.0.0.1  Mask:255.0.0.0
          inet6 addr: ::1/128 Scope:Host
          UP LOOPBACK RUNNING  MTU:16436  Metric:1
          RX packets:1727 errors:0 dropped:0 overruns:0 frame:0
          TX packets:1727 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:0 
          RX bytes:137632 (137.6 KB)  TX bytes:137632 (137.6 KB)

wlan0     Link encap:Ethernet  HWaddr 00:08:ca:e6:6b:59  
          inet addr:192.168.2.11  Bcast:192.168.2.255  Mask:255.255.255.0
          inet6 addr: fe80::208:caff:fee6:6b59/64 Scope:Link
          UP BROADCAST MULTICAST  MTU:1400  Metric:1
          RX packets:12133 errors:0 dropped:0 overruns:0 frame:0
          TX packets:11872 errors:0 dropped:0 overruns:0 carrier:0
          collisions:0 txqueuelen:1000 
          RX bytes:9352562 (9.3 MB)  TX bytes:1851594 (1.8 MB)

nm-tool

NetworkManager Tool

State: connected (global)

- Device: wlan0  [jumbotron] -------------------------------------------------
  Type:              802.11 WiFi
  Driver:            ath9k
  State:             connected
  Default:           yes
  HW Address:        00:08:CA:E6:6B:59

  Capabilities:
    Speed:           150 Mb/s

  Wireless Properties
    WEP Encryption:  yes
    WPA Encryption:  yes
    WPA2 Encryption: yes

  Wireless Access Points (* = current AP)
    *jumbotron:    Infra, 08:86:3B:8C:C0:74, Freq 2437 MHz, Rate 54 Mb/s, Strength 57 WPA WPA2

  IPv4 Settings:
    Address:         192.168.2.11
    Prefix:          24 (255.255.255.0)
    Gateway:         192.168.2.1

    DNS:             192.168.2.1

Sembra essere una regressione nei driver del kernel, dovresti provare una versione diversa e vedere cosa succede.
Tenworf,

So che puoi sempre cercare una soluzione, ma spesso tutto il dolore (e il tempo) in questione semplicemente non ne vale la pena se è stato risolto nella prossima versione (quando scrivo: Ubuntu 13.04). Basta masterizzare un cd o metterlo su un pendrive e verificare se funziona. Se è così aggiorna e vivi felicemente :)
Pitto

Risposte:


3

Circa un anno prima, avevo problemi con lo stesso Atheros AR9485 sul mio Ubuntu "Natty Narwhal". Allora, Ubuntu non riconosceva nemmeno quell'hardware integrato nel computer. Ho acquistato un adattatore di rete wireless USB economico che ha funzionato perfettamente su Ubuntu; ha la forma di un pendrive USB e lo collego tramite una prolunga (ho letto che per motivi di salute è meglio posizionarlo a 15 cm di distanza dal tuo corpo).

Il nome dell'adattatore è "Adattatore WLAN Realtek RTL8187B". - Funziona abbastanza bene in Ubuntu semplicemente collegandolo alla porta USB. Se acquisti un adattatore, ti consiglio di portare il tuo laptop al negozio e chiedere di provare l'adattatore lì prima di acquistarlo.

Oggi ho aggiornato a Ubuntu Precise Pangolin LTS e ora gli atheros funzionano ..., ma con gli stessi problemi che hai menzionato. Quindi preferisco tornare al mio adattatore Realtek. L'ho fatto disconnettendo la rete Atheros e consentendo a Realtek:

1 ---- Collegare l'adattatore sulla porta USB

2 ---- fai clic sinistro sull'icona di rete (in alto a destra dello schermo)

3 ---- fare clic su "disconnect" atheros

4 ---- fai clic su "collega" l'adattatore Realtek (o qualunque adattatore wireless tu abbia)


C'è un altro metodo, ma non l'ho provato:

1 ---- Ottenere il driver di Windows per la scheda di rete Atheros. (Puoi scaricarlo
dal sito ufficiale del tuo computer)

2 ---- Individua il file specifico che termina con ".inf"

3 ---- Installa "ndisgtk" - usa i tuoi repository linux--.

4 ---- Apri ndisgtk

5 ---- Selezionare "installa nuovo driver"

6 ---- scegli la posizione del file ".inf" di Windows e fai clic su "installa"

7 ---- fai clic su OK

per ulteriori informazioni su questo metodo google: "ndisgtk"


Il metodo del driver di Windows funziona? Sto combattendo con questo problema da un po 'di tempo, ho un adattatore USB ma non mi piace, è in mezzo ..
Kempe

1

Ho fatto tutti questi comandi e ancora non funziona - quindi provo solo sul wifi usando la combinazione di tasti FN + F2 | PROBLEMA RISOLTO


0

dovresti provare ad aggiornare il gestore della rete:

sudo apt-add-repository ppa:network-manager
sudo apt-get update && sudo apt-get upgrade

lo proverò e ti
farò

è già aggiornato
RameshVel
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.